"Rockmolder" wrote:



And here I thought that was over paying a one dimensional player..



But look at it relatively.

We paid a rotational ILB $22.65 million over 4 years, with $7 million guaranteed.

We paid a back-up safety $1.545 for 1 year of play.

We gave a running back who had just a couple of good games a 4 yeard contract, worth up to $30 million.

As for returners... Devin Hester got paid a contract worth as much as $40 million over 4 years. Joshua Cribbs got a 3 year contract, worth as much as $20 million.

And I'm not saying that we should fork over that kind off money to "just" a punt returner with some injury problems and problems holding onto the ball. You don't pay David Garrard like you would Tom Brady. But one dimensional or not, these guys are getting paid.

$1.615 million over 2 years is very doable for a guy who both keeps Tramon off the field and can actually contribute on STs, rather than just not hurt us.
